PHPIMAP简单入门:如何使用IMAP下载邮件PHPIMAP简单入门 如何使用IMAP下载邮件PHP是一种广泛应用的编程语言,被用来创建众多的Web应用程序。...本文将介绍如何使用PHPIMAP下载邮件。首先,我们需要确保PHP已经安装IMAP扩展。可以通过在命令行中运行php -m | grep imap来检查是否已经加载了IMAP扩展。...IMAP连接是通过imap_open函数来实现的,该函数的参数包括邮件服务器的主机名、端口、用户名和密码。注意,IMAP连接时需要使用SSL加密。...';$imap = imap_open($host, $username, $password);现在我们可以使用IMAP函数从邮箱中获取邮件。...) {// 处理邮件}}接下来,我们可以使用imap_fetchbody函数来获取邮件正文内容。
以下是您可以使用内部开发者门户来帮助在组织内实施和鼓励 InnerSource 的五种关键方法。...然而,企业往往难以在总体战略和战术实施之间进行交接。 虽然没有任何一种工具可以确保开发人员 采用 InnerSource,但有一些方法可以帮助实施 InnerSource,包括使用内部开发者门户。...以下是可以使用 内部开发者门户 帮助在组织内实施和鼓励 InnerSource 的五种主要方法: “可信赖的提交者”的重要性 Silona Bonewald 在她的《理解 InnerSource 清单》...这样做,开发人员无需查看源代码即可了解服务的用途、如何为其做出贡献以及谁是可信赖的提交者。这立即减少了 服务和 API 的重复。...能够向合适的人发送访问请求 一旦开发人员准备好使用门户发现的服务做出贡献或使用该服务,他们就可以使用自助服务操作来请求仅访问相关存储库。
Gmail tools galore GMail 脚本 Gmail requires ActiveX controls to be enabled Your browser seems to be...Gmail requires ActiveX to be enabled in order to operate....To use Gmail, enable ActiveX controls in Internet Explorer....ActiveX controls, try again. ------------------------------------------------------------ 上面就是我在网吧 访问Gmail...Download and Review. how to use alert of gmail on firefox http://weblogs.mozillazine.org/doron/archives
当然 Mutt 也很与时俱进,随着各种流行的协议(如 POP、IMAP、LDAP)出现,它都实现了良好的支持。因此,即使我们使用的是 Gmail 这种邮件服务,也可以与 Mutt 无缝衔接。...但出于安全考虑,我现在已经改为使用 GnuPG 加密应用程序密码,这部分内容不在本文的讨论范围,关于如何设置 GPG 密码集成,可以参考我的 另一篇文章。...在 Gmail 启用 IMAP 在你永远告别 Gmail 网页界面之前,还有最后一件事:你必须启用 Gmail 账户的 IMAP 访问。...在 Gmail 设置页面中,点击“POP/IMAP”标签页,并选中“ 启用 IMAP(enable IMAP)”,然后保存设置。 现在就可以在浏览器以外访问你的 Gmail 电子邮件了。.../ set spoolfile = imaps://imap.gmail.com/INBOX set postponed="imaps://imap.gmail.com/[Gmail]/Drafts"
我们在客户端设置邮箱或者使用 PHPMailer 发送邮件的时候,我们都会去查找这些邮箱的 IMAP/SMTP/POP3 地址,这里就列出 Gmail, QMail, 163邮箱这三个常用邮箱的这些地址...,方便自己和大家以后设置邮箱时候使用。...Gmail 的 IMAP/SMTP/POP3 地址 Gmail 的 IMAP/SMTP/POP3 协议默认都是开启,它的详细地址如下: 服务器名称 服务器地址 SSL协议端口 非SSL协议端口 IMAP...imap.gmail.com 993 / SMTP smtp.gmail.com 465 / POP3 pop.gmail.com 995 / QMail 的 IMAP/SMTP/POP3 地址 QMail...110 163邮箱 的 IMAP/SMTP/POP3 地址 服务器名称 服务器地址 SSL协议端口 非SSL协议端口 IMAP imap.163.com 993 143 SMTP smtp.163.
特性 易于使用:通过简单的API读取、搜索和下载邮件。 广泛支持:支持任何兼容IMAP的邮件服务器。 附件处理:易于下载和处理邮件附件。 安全性:支持安全的连接,包括SSL和TLS。...基本功能 连接到邮件服务器 使用Imbox,可以轻松连接到IMAP服务器。...from imbox import Imbox # 连接到Gmail imbox = Imbox('imap.gmail.com', username='your_email...from imbox import Imbox imbox = Imbox('imap.gmail.com', username='your_email@gmail.com...support" in message.subject.lower(): move_to_department("Technical Support", message) 这个示例演示了如何使用
基于IMAP的电子邮件服务器。为简单起见,本文将使用Gmail,但任何基于IMAP的电子邮件服务器都可以使用。确保您知道电子邮件服务器的IMAP和SMTP设置。...使用SSL连接时,请在URL前加上ssl://而不是https://。对于Gmail,请输入ssl://imap.gmail.com。 接下来是设置default_port,它是IMAP服务器端口。...SSL和非SSL连接将使用不同的端口,因此请确保使用SSL端口。Gmail的SSL IMAP端口使用993。...与IMAP服务器部分非常相似,我们将使用SSL URL和端口以及Gmail作为参考。 在smtp_server字段中输入SMTP服务器地址。...注意:如果您使用的是Gmail且启用了两步验证,则需要生成专用密码,因为Roundcube不知道如何提示您输入两步验证令牌。
邮箱配置方法及介绍 Gmail邮箱也需要手动配置pop或者imap功能。...配置方法如下: 登录Gmail邮箱后点击“设置”-“转发和pop smtp”-“pop下载”下勾选“对从现在起所收到的邮件启用pop”或者“IMAP访问”中勾选“启用IMAP”然后“保存更改” POP3...是 (465说是可以但是测试总是超时) IMAP配置方法: 类型: IMAP4 接收邮件服务器: imap.gmail.com 接收端口: 993 SSL 是 发送邮件服务器: smtp.gmail.com...解决方案可以参考二楼“Gmail邮件只POP一次怎么办? ”贴。另外,Gmail邮箱是将已发送邮件和收到的邮件存放在一起的,所以使用客户端软件收Gmail的邮件会将已发送的邮件一同收取下来。...110),使用SSL,端口号995 发送邮件服务器:hwsmtp.exmail.qq.com (端口 25),使用SSL,端口号465 腾讯企业邮箱IMAP协议 接收邮件服务器:imap.exmail.qq.com
使用Docker搭建GitLab实践 使用docker-compose快速启动Gitlab wget https://raw.githubusercontent.com/sameersbn/docker-gitlab...GitLab更多配置 通过上面的步骤已经快速启动了GitLab容器,可以用来测试使用,但是要在生产环境使用GitLab还需要进行一系列配置。 ...默认的mail配置使用的是gmail,需要一个用户名和密码来登录到gmail服务器。 当然,也可以通过指定一系列SMTP相关的环境变量来使用其他邮箱(如QQ邮箱、网易邮箱)作为邮件服务器。...包括但不限于上面的配置,GitLab还可以定制更多配置信息,如LDAP、SSL、OmniAuth Integration等等,详情请参考官方说明文档。...后续Docker-GitLab研究计划 研究docker-gitlab的其他配置,如LDAP、SSL、OmniAuth Integration等 研究docker-gitlab的安装配置文件(docker-gitlab
持续交付) 系统 CI/CD(持续集成/持续交付) 系统的一个关键环节就是版本控制,因为它是多是工作流的起点 版本控制软件有很多种,比较熟知的开源版本控制软件有 CVS ,SVN 和 Git ,从目前使用情况来看最受欢迎的开源版本控制系统还是...基本的 review 功能,时间追踪等功能 这些功能对于一个自动化的运维环境来讲,可以非常明显地提升工作效率 相对于基础的社区版,企业版和企业增强版还提供很多附加的功能,详细可以参考 版本对比 这里就如何快速搭建...+ user: + # Email account password + password: + + # IMAP...IMAP server uses SSL + ssl: + # Whether the IMAP server uses StartTLS +...settings + omniauth: + # Allow login via Twitter, Google, etc. using OmniAuth providers
当我们想通过office365 的IMAP迁移gmail邮件时,有时候总是提示失败。首先尝试使用outlook2013连接时总会出错。 outlook2013连接设置如下 ? 使用IMAP连接 ?...设置IMAP使用ssl端口为993;smtp使用ssl端口为465 ? 弹出以下错误 ? 还经常不断地弹出以下页面: ? 在浏览器中登录gmail,并设置启用IMAP功能 ? 点击“我的帐号” ?...做完以上设置后,很可惜office365上使用imap迁移还是不行。。。。。 在google上的账户设置中,启用2步验证 ?...在“应用专用密码”上创建一个密码(这个密码是使用office365 IMAP迁移用的) ? 记下×××区域的密码 ? 在office365上进行邮件的迁移 ?...设置IMAP服务器,电子邮件,密码为邮件地址的密码。 ? 这里输入gmai的用户名,密码为google应用专用的密码。 ? 等待迁移完成即可。 ? gmail邮件如下 ?
本章介绍了 EZGmail 模块,这是一种从 Gmail 帐户发送和阅读电子邮件的简单方法,以及一个使用标准 SMTP 和 IMAP 电子邮件协议的 Python 模块。...您只需要知道您的 SMTP 服务器使用哪种加密标准,这样您就知道如何连接到它。...附录 A 有如何安装第三方模块的步骤。 使用 IMAP 检索和删除电子邮件 在 Python 中查找和检索电子邮件是一个多步骤的过程,既需要imapclient又需要pyzmail第三方模块。...作为一种安全和垃圾邮件预防措施,一些流行的电子邮件服务,如 Gmail,不允许您使用标准的 SMTP 和 IMAP 协议来访问他们的服务。...第 17 章讲述了如何使用subprocess.Popen()函数在电脑上启动程序。
基本思路,首先安装DavMail server版本,将exchange服务转换成标准服务,比如smtp, pop3, imap。 然后使用Emacs的mu4e连接DavMail的imap服务。...如何安装DavMail server请参考我之前的文章,已经做了更新: DavMail server版配置 因为有了imap服务,可以采用我之前写的使用gnus访问gmail的方式,这样在emacs中就可以收邮件了...安装方法参考: http://www.djcbsoftware.nl/code/mu/mu4e/Installation.html#Installation offlineimap下载邮件 使用之前需要先用...主要是需要配置一个文件~/.offlineimaprc http://www.djcbsoftware.nl/code/mu/mu4e/Gmail-configuration.html#Gmail-configuration.../IMAP takes care of this (setq mu4e-sent-messages-behavior 'delete) ;; setup some handy shortcuts ;;
在命令行使用邮件还有一个比较方便的地方就是便于写脚本,比如你要让电脑帮你做事情,末了自动把结果发到指定邮箱,这时你就需要mutt了。...realname = "username" 设置mutt登陆gmail邮箱和密码 set imap_user = "username@gmail.com"set imap_pass = "yourpassword..." 设置邮件服务器上的文件夹 set folder = "imaps://imap.gmail.com:993"set spoolfile = "+INBOX"set postponed = "+[Gmail...中加入一下信息设置本地缓存 set header_cache=~/.mutt/cache/headersset message_cachedir=~/.mutt/cache/bodies 设置TLS证书 gmail...host smtp.gmail.com port 587from username@gmail.com auth on user username@gmail.com password yourpassword
Try SSL/TLS (FTP, IMAP, POP3, SMTP) --ssl-reqd Require SSL/TLS (FTP, IMAP, POP3, SMTP) --mail-from...What a lovely day. curl也支持smtps,使用smtps调用gmail的例子: curl --ssl-reqd \ --url 'smtps://smtp.gmail.com:465...' \ --user 'username@gmail.com:password' \ --mail-from 'username@gmail.com' \ --mail-rcpt 'will@nixops.me...这时使用输入重定向,下面以outlook邮箱为例: curl --ssl-reqd --url 'smtp://smtp.office365.com:587' --user 'sender@nixops.me...协议使用也类似,但要复杂一些,就不说了
该工具通过Gmail SMTP进行通信(或者你也可以使用任何其他SMTP),但Gmail SMTP的稳定性更强,因为大多数组织的网络系统都会屏蔽未知流量,因此gmail流量在任何地方都是有效的。 ...接下来,使用下列命令将该项目源码克隆至本地: git clone https://github.com/machine1337/gmailc2.git 接下来,使用pip命令和项目提供的requirements.txt...="imap.gmail.com" (这一行不要修改) imapboy="your_2nd_gmail@gmail.com" 然后找到client.py文件,并填写下列信息(第16行): imapserver...= "imap.gmail.com" (这一行不要修改) username = "your_2nd_gmail@gmail.com" password = "your2ndgmailapp...工具运行 Windows使用 在服务器端运行下列命令: python server.py Linux使用 在服务器端运行下列命令: python3 server.py 许可证协议
本文将介绍如何在GitLab中集成AD域控登录。步骤:安装GitLab并启用AD域控认证首先,需要在GitLab服务器上安装GitLab,并启用AD域控认证。具体步骤如下:a....在/etc/gitlab/gitlab.rb文件中,添加如下配置:gitlab_rails['omniauth_enabled'] = truegitlab_rails['omniauth_allow_single_sign_on...'] = ['adfs']gitlab_rails['omniauth_auto_sign_in_with_provider'] = 'adfs'gitlab_rails['omniauth_block_auto_created_users...'] = falsegitlab_rails['omniauth_auto_link_ldap_user'] = truegitlab_rails['omniauth_providers'] = [...测试AD域控登录完成以上步骤后,可以尝试使用AD域控登录GitLab。具体步骤如下:a. 访问GitLab登录页面在浏览器中访问GitLab的登录页面,并选择使用AD域控登录。b.
这个授权码是当你在使用非网易客户端时,启用pop/smtp/imap几个功能时候的密码!! 也就是说,你用其他软件收发邮件的时候,密码不是你原来那个,而是你的授权码!!! ?...举个例子,示例6-1 展示 了如何配置程序,以便使用Google Gmail 账户发送电子邮件。...示例6-1 hello.py:配置Flask-Mail 使用Gmail import os # ......app.config['MAIL_SERVER'] = 'smtp.126.com' #这里是设置每个邮箱不同的smtp服务器,由于GMAIL在国内被墙了,所以我这里使用126...如果你在Linux 或 Mac OS X 中使用bash,那么可以按照下面的方式设定这两个变量: (venv) $ export MAIL_USERNAME=Gmail username> (venv
服务器端 我运行自己的邮件服务器,并使用 Postfix 作为 SMTP 服务器,用 Dovecot 实现 IMAP。...我不打算详细介绍如何配置这些设置,因为我的设置主要是通过使用 Jonas 为 Redpill 基础架构创建的脚本完成的。什么是 Redpill?...再次,我不会详细介绍如何设置这些东西,因为这不是我这个帖子的目标。...IMAPAccount copyninja Host imap.copyninja.info User vasudev PassCmd "gpg -q --for-your-eyes-only...Host imap.gmail.com User kamathvasudev@gmail.com PassCmd "gpg -q --for-your-eyes-only --no-tty --exit-on-status-write-error
/girl.jpg'] # 发送邮件 yag.send('zhaoolee@gmail.com', '主题:学习使我快乐', contents) 图片资源在此: ?...gmail收到的邮件 ? qq邮箱收到的邮件 如何获取163邮箱授权码? ? 设置 => POP3/SMTP/IMAP ? 设置授权码 ? 弹框提示
领取专属 10元无门槛券
手把手带您无忧上云